The Role: As a Quality Specialist, you’ll support the Quality and Compliance function within aa fulfillment center by owning documentation workflows, assisting with audits, and helping ensure operational compliance with cGMP standards. This is a hands-on role designed for someone who is detail-oriented, organized, and passionate about driving operational excellence through consistency and compliance.

Requirements

  • 1+ years of experience in quality, documentation, inventory control, or compliance support within a warehouse, cold storage, or manufacturing environment (or relevant education as substitution for experience).
  • Familiarity with Good Documentation Practices (GDP), cGMP, NSF, or regulatory environments is preferred.
  • Experience with Microsoft Excel, SharePoint, and document control systems.
  • Strong organizational and time management skills.
  • Comfortable working in cold environments (-20°C to -90°C) for short periods of time if needed.

Nice To Haves

  • Exposure to 21 CFR 210/211 compliance environments.
  • Experience supporting CAPA, root cause analysis, or audit preparation.
  • Interest in pursuing a career in Quality or Compliance within fulfillment or pharmaceutical operations.

Responsibilities

  • Support 2 distribution centers working onsite in both on different days, depending on business needs. Additional travel expenses to support both facilities will be covered.
  • Support document control processes including SOP updates, audit trails, and compliance logs.
  • Maintain and archive quality documentation in accordance with 21 CFR 210 & 211 and internal standards.
  • Assist with internal audits, quality checks, and facility inspections.
  • Monitor and record temperature logs and other environmental data.
  • Support CAPA (Corrective and Preventive Action) processes by tracking action items and maintaining documentation.
  • Partner with Quality Supervisors and Operations team to uphold compliance standards and maintain documentation accuracy.
  • Assist in the preparation of audit materials and respond to documentation requests from internal and external auditors.
  • Provide clerical and operational support for the Quality department’s training programs, including sign-off tracking and new-hire onboarding checklists.
